Understanding Hydro Jetting Technology for Optimal Efficiency

Hydro jetting technology has emerged as a game-changer in the realm of plumbing, offering unprecedented efficiency in sewer cleaning and maintenance. At its core, hydro jetting involves using a powerful stream of pressurized water to cut through and dislodge built-up debris, grease, and mineral deposits within plumbing systems, including sewer lines. This method is particularly effective for deep cleaning and clearing obstructions, rendering it indispensable for addressing severe clogs and drain issues. For instance, in challenging cases where traditional snaking methods prove ineffective, hydro jetting can swiftly restore the flow by removing extensive accumulations that often clog pipes naturally over time.
The technology's efficiency stems from its versatility and precision. Hydro jetting machines are equipped with adjustable nozzles that allow technicians to tailor water pressure and flow rate according to the specific needs of each job. This adaptability ensures minimal damage to pipe infrastructure while maximizing the reach and power of the jet stream, making it suitable for a wide array of applications. For instance, when addressing blockages in main sewer lines leading from homes or commercial buildings, the high-pressure water jet can break apart dense accumulations without causing excessive wear and tear on pipes.

The Benefits of Sewer Hydro Jetting: A Comprehensive Overview

Sewer hydro jetting stands out as one of the most efficient methods for drain repair, offering numerous benefits to both residential and commercial properties in Pittsburgh. This technology involves the use of a high-pressure water stream to break down blockages within sewer lines, restoring smooth water flow. Its effectiveness lies in its ability to navigate tight spaces and remove obstructions that traditional cleaning methods might struggle with, making it an indispensable tool for plumbing services in Pittsburgh.
One significant advantage is its non-invasive nature. Unlike the more destructive methods of drain clearing, hydro jetting employs a gentle yet powerful approach. By utilizing pressurized water, it can dislodge and wash away grease, roots, debris, and even hardened mineral deposits without causing damage to the sewer pipes or surrounding infrastructure. This not only extends the lifespan of your plumbing but also reduces the need for costly repairs or replacements in the future. According to industry reports, regular hydro jetting can save up to 30% on long-term maintenance costs for commercial buildings and apartment complexes.
Moreover, this method is highly versatile. It's particularly useful for addressing clogs in complex drain systems, including those with multiple bends and connections. For instance, a residential property in Pittsburgh might benefit from sewer hydro jetting if their basement drains frequently back up due to tree roots infiltrating the lines. Similarly, businesses dealing with industrial waste or high-volume water usage can rely on this technique to manage and prevent blockages in their sanitation systems. Choosing the Right Equipment for Maximum Productivity

Choosing the right equipment is a pivotal step in enhancing efficiency with hydro jetting technology, especially when tackling challenging sewer systems. When selecting a machine, consider factors like pressure capacity, flow rate, and versatility to suit different cleaning tasks.
For instance, a plumber might suggest a machine with a pressure range of 2000-3000 psi for heavy-duty applications, while a lighter model could suffice for routine drain maintenance. Best Practices for Safe and Effective Hydro Jetting Operations

Hydro jetting technology has revolutionized sewer cleaning and maintenance, offering a highly effective solution for clearing blockages and restoring smooth flow in drainage systems. To harness the full potential of this powerful tool, however, it's crucial to adhere to best practices for safe and effective hydro jetting operations. These practices not only ensure optimal performance but also mitigate risks associated with high-pressure water jets.
One of the primary considerations is ensuring proper training and certification for all operators. Hydro jetting involves working with sophisticated equipment that generates immense pressure, so comprehensive understanding of its operation and safety protocols is paramount. Regular refresher courses and hands-on training sessions can help maintain peak performance and safety standards. For instance, operators should be adept at navigating complex sewer systems, identifying potential hazards, and using appropriate protective gear.
Another critical aspect is pre-planning and preparation. Before initiating sewer hydro jetting, a thorough assessment of the drainage system is essential. This includes inspecting for material composition, detecting existing damage, and understanding the layout of lateral lines. Such foresight enables tailored application of hydro jetting techniques, avoiding unnecessary wear and tear on pipes. For example, softer materials might require lower pressure settings to prevent erosion, while harder deposits necessitate higher pressures for effective removal.
